<h2>Advanced Settings</h2>
|
|
<p>
|
|
The settings provided in this section offer a more detailed level of control over the text generation
|
|
process. It is important to be careful when making changes to these settings without proper
|
|
consideration, as doing so may result in degraded quality of responses.
|
|
</p>
|
|
<h3>Single-line mode</h3>
|
|
<p>
|
|
In single-line mode the AI generates only one line per request. This allows for quicker generation of
|
|
shorter prompts, but it does not produce responses that consist of more than one line.
|
|
</p>

<h3>Top P Sampling</h3>
|
|
<p>
|
|
This setting controls how much of the text generated is based on the most likely options.
|
|
The top P words with the highest probabilities are considered. A word is then chosen at random, with a
|
|
higher chance of selecting words with higher probabilities.
|
|
</p>
|
|
<p>
|
|
Set value to 1 to disable its effect.
|
|
</p>
|
|
<h3>Top K Sampling</h3>
|
|
<p>
|
|
This setting limits the number of words to choose from to the top K most likely options. Can be used
|
|
together with Top P sampling.
|
|
</p>
|
|
<p>
|
|
Set value to 0 to disable its effect.
|
|
</p>

<h3>Tail Free Sampling</h3>
|
|
<p>
|
|
This setting removes the least probable words from consideration during text generation, which can
|
|
improve the quality and coherence of the generated text.
|
|
</p>
|
|
<p>
|
|
Set value to 1 to disable its effect.
|
|
</p>
|
|
<h3>Repetition Penalty Slope</h3>
|
|
<p>
|
|
If both this and Repetition Penalty Range are above 0, then repetition penalty will have more effect
|
|
closer to the end of the prompt. The higher the value, the stronger the effect.
|
|
</p>
|
|
<p>Set value to 1 for linear interpolation or 0 to disable interpolation.</p>
